How the Charging Options Compare
There's a real difference between plugging into a wall socket and installing a proper charger. Here's how the three main options stack up for a typical 70kWh EV battery:
| Charging Method | Output | Charge Time (70kWh Battery) |
|---|---|---|
| Standard power point (10A) | 2.4kW | 24–30 hours |
| 7kW Type 2 wall charger (single phase) | 7kW | 8–10 hours |
| 22kW wall charger (three phase) | 22kW | 3–4 hours |
Single-phase power is standard across most of Yallambie, making a 7kW wall charger the usual choice for a full overnight charge. If your home runs three-phase, a 22kW unit will noticeably cut that time down. We check which you've got as part of every assessment.

Yallambie's residential streets fall into two fairly distinct eras. Most of the original housing dates to the 1970s and early 1980s, built as suburbia gradually encroached on the land surrounding Simpson Barracks. The Streeton Views estate came later, developed in the 1990s on land the Department of Defence sold off following the Barracks' rationalisation, meaning a real portion of that pocket started life as Defence Housing Authority stock. Boards in the older streets are more likely to need attention, while Streeton Views homes are generally more straightforward. Installation Cost in Yallambie
Most residential jobs in Yallambie fall between $800 and $1,800. What affects the final figure:
- The charger being installed
- Distance from switchboard to installation point
- Available electrical capacity
- Whether a switchboard upgrade is required
- Single-phase or three-phase supply
- Cable access and complexity

Can I install my own EV charger to save money?
Not legally. EV charger installation is regulated electrical work in Victoria and must be carried out by a licensed electrician. A DIY job voids the manufacturer's warranty, likely voids your home insurance, and carries a genuine safety risk given the current involved. A Certificate of Electrical Safety, only issued by a licensed contractor, is required once the job's complete.

What makes an installation properly compliant?
A dedicated circuit run from the switchboard, correctly rated RCD or RCBO protection to AS/NZS 3000, a proper earth connection, weatherproofing where the job calls for it, and a Certificate of Electrical Safety once complete. Every job we do covers all of this.
